The Sharr Mountains National Park (Albanian: Parku Kombëtar Malet e Sharrit; Serbian: Национални парк Шар-планина, romanized: Nacionalni park Šar-planina) is a national park in southern Kosovo. It covers 53,272 hectares (532.72 km2), centered on the northern Sharr Mountains, a mountain range which also extends into northeastern Albania and northwestern North Macedonia. It was declared a national park in 1986, and re-established in 2012 by the new Kosovan Government. The park encompasses various terrains, including glacial lakes, alpine and periglacial landscapes.
